1978 36' Excalibur re-build w/ triple outboards
Here's a recent re-build of a 1978 Excalibur 36' (I believe a Bill Farmer & Don Abel design since it was built in Sarasota) A good friend is the owner who purchased it in 1983 and finally decided to "do something with it". The twin inboards were removed and replaced with triple Suzuki DF300's hung from a transom platform w/ a swim ladder. (jackplates not hydraulic –a mistake!) The cabin, cockpit seats, and helm were upgraded as well as adding an arch. The original companionway door is the same. The beautiful teak deck was "untouched" other than sanding & oil. The hull wasn't modified other than adding a windlass & anchor. I'm unsure if the current windshield was original. He can't remember; and I can't find any other Excalibur hull design similar to this one. The HID is definitely Excalibur; as it begins with "NAP"04282 M78D. She's berthed in SW Florida and likes the shallows of The Keys & the Bahamas. More than a few issues have arisen since her modifications. Fuel tank leak, aft heavy, improper vent line routing, etc. All in all, she runs well with the triple Zukes, but I think the 3rd engine adds too much weight.
